https://pulp.plan.io/https://pulp.plan.io/favicon.ico2020-08-05T14:43:48ZPulpMigration Plugin - Issue #7280: Publications and Distributions are re-created on migration re-run for repos that contain mutable content.https://pulp.plan.io/issues/7280?journal_id=604342020-08-05T14:43:48Zipanova@redhat.comipanova@redhat.com
<ul></ul><p>For docker repos, where both of them contain tags, which are mutable content, on re-run only for 1 repo distribution got re-created</p>
<pre><code data-language="$">+----------------------------------------------------------------------+
Docker Repositories
+----------------------------------------------------------------------+
Id: test-fixture-1
Display Name: None
Description: None
Content Unit Counts:
Docker Blob: 10
Docker Manifest: 14
Docker Manifest List: 4
Docker Tag: 18
Id: lala
Display Name: None
Description: None
Content Unit Counts:
Docker Blob: 571
Docker Manifest: 426
Docker Manifest List: 56
Docker Tag: 272
</code></pre>
<p>Re-run:</p>
<pre><code>$ http GET $BASE_ADDR/pulp/api/v3/tasks/9ed8b99f-2a60-4e7b-8991-9540f4a31b52/
HTTP/1.1 200 OK
Allow: GET, PATCH, DELETE, HEAD, OPTIONS
Connection: close
Content-Length: 3188
Content-Type: application/json
Date: Wed, 05 Aug 2020 14:35:51 GMT
Server: gunicorn/20.0.4
Vary: Accept, Cookie
X-Frame-Options: SAMEORIGIN
{
"child_tasks": [],
"created_resources": [
"/pulp/api/v3/task-groups/5ed40aa1-5b4f-4c50-84e3-7cc7d8e7df0b/",
"/pulp/api/v3/distributions/container/container/b401577b-89c1-4c59-9a8c-e20b6e5967e0/"
</code></pre> Migration Plugin - Issue #7280: Publications and Distributions are re-created on migration re-run for repos that contain mutable content.https://pulp.plan.io/issues/7280?journal_id=604402020-08-05T14:59:29Zipanova@redhat.comipanova@redhat.com
<ul></ul><p>By the end of 1 run, i can see 2 distributors migrated. I have spotted that 1 distributor, on the second run get removed in the 'delete_old_resource'</p> Migration Plugin - Issue #7280: Publications and Distributions are re-created on migration re-run for repos that contain mutable content.https://pulp.plan.io/issues/7280?journal_id=610052020-08-17T21:43:04Zdalleydalley@redhat.com
<ul><li><strong>Status</strong> changed from <i>NEW</i> to <i>POST</i></li><li><strong>Assignee</strong> set to <i>dalley</i></li></ul><p><a href="https://github.com/pulp/pulp-2to3-migration/pull/211" class="external">https://github.com/pulp/pulp-2to3-migration/pull/211</a></p> Migration Plugin - Issue #7280: Publications and Distributions are re-created on migration re-run for repos that contain mutable content.https://pulp.plan.io/issues/7280?journal_id=615032020-08-27T14:08:41Zipanova@redhat.comipanova@redhat.com
<ul><li><strong>Sprint</strong> set to <i>Sprint 80</i></li></ul> Migration Plugin - Issue #7280: Publications and Distributions are re-created on migration re-run for repos that contain mutable content.https://pulp.plan.io/issues/7280?journal_id=620282020-09-04T15:25:24Zrchan
<ul><li><strong>Sprint</strong> changed from <i>Sprint 80</i> to <i>Sprint 81</i></li></ul> Migration Plugin - Issue #7280: Publications and Distributions are re-created on migration re-run for repos that contain mutable content.https://pulp.plan.io/issues/7280?journal_id=635952020-10-09T20:06:07Zdalleydalley@redhat.com
<ul><li><strong>Status</strong> changed from <i>POST</i> to <i>MODIFIED</i></li></ul><p>Applied in changeset <a class="changeset" title="Don't entirely delete mutable content and re-pre-migrate them every time closes: #7280 https://p..." href="https://pulp.plan.io/projects/pulp/repository/pulp-2to3-migration/revisions/aed477b846c42a671fcb1317486aa76cb516ca27">pulp:pulp-2to3-migration|aed477b846c42a671fcb1317486aa76cb516ca27</a>.</p> Migration Plugin - Issue #7280: Publications and Distributions are re-created on migration re-run for repos that contain mutable content.https://pulp.plan.io/issues/7280?journal_id=636982020-10-13T18:15:36Zttereshcttereshc@redhat.com
<ul><li><strong>Sprint/Milestone</strong> set to <i>0.5.0</i></li></ul> Migration Plugin - Issue #7280: Publications and Distributions are re-created on migration re-run for repos that contain mutable content.https://pulp.plan.io/issues/7280?journal_id=637052020-10-13T18:51:49Zpulpbot
<ul><li><strong>Status</strong> changed from <i>MODIFIED</i> to <i>CLOSED - CURRENTRELEASE</i></li></ul>